使用V3s时在Uboot做如下操作就能修改,在V3X如何实现呢?
Uboot屏幕参数
修改FB大小
FB大小为 分辨率x4:
800x480x4=1.5M 800x600x4=1.8M 1024x600x4=2.4M 1024x768x4=3M 1024x1024x4=4M
默认uboot里预留了2M的FB,对于1024x600以上的屏幕无法显示。
需要修改 u-boot/include/configs/sunxi-common.h 文件
296 #define CONFIG_SUNXI_MAX_FB_SIZE (2 << 20)
改为
296 #define CONFIG_SUNXI_MAX_FB_SIZE (3 << 20)
增加时序文件
默认配置文件在u-boot/configs/LicheePi_Zero_800x480LCD_defconfig等,可以根据自己的需要来新增文件,比如:
u-boot/configs/LicheePi_Zero_1024x768LCD_defconfig
7CONFIG_VIDEO_LCD_MODE=”x:800,y:480,depth:18,pclk_khz:33000,le:87,ri:40,up:31,lo:13,hs:1,vs:1,sync:3,vmode:0”
改为
CONFIG_VIDEO_LCD_MODE=”x:1024,y:768,depth:24,pclk_khz:32000,le:198,ri:120,up:21,lo:821,hs:2,vs:2,sync:3,vmode:0”
离线
要慢慢试,V3s上的rgb我弄了一个星期了
离线
要慢慢试,V3s上的rgb我弄了一个星期了
V3s的在论坛有很多可以参考的案例你可以仔细搜索一下
V3X的少一些
离线